#45ba89 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#45ba89 is composed of 27.1% red, 72.9%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.3%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 154.9 degrees, a saturation of 45.9% and a lightness of 50%. #45ba89 color hex could be obtained by blending #8affff with #007513.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#45ba89

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050e0b is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#45ba89

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#768981 is the less saturated color, while #00ff94 is the most saturated one.
